SQL>
SQL>
SQL> set serveroutput on size 500000
SQL>
SQL> BEGIN
2
3 <<year_loop>>
4 FOR year_number IN 1800..1995
5 LOOP
6
7 <<month_loop>>
8 FOR month_number IN 1 .. 12
9 LOOP
10 IF year_loop.year_number = 1900
11 THEN
12 dbms_output.put_line('The '||month_number||'th month of '||year_number);
13 END IF;
14
15 END LOOP month_loop;
16
17 END LOOP year_loop;
18
19 END;
20 /
The 1th month of 1900
The 2th month of 1900
The 3th month of 1900
The 4th month of 1900
The 5th month of 1900
The 6th month of 1900
The 7th month of 1900
The 8th month of 1900
The 9th month of 1900
The 10th month of 1900
The 11th month of 1900
The 12th month of 1900
PL/SQL procedure successfully completed.
SQL>
SQL>
|